@charset 'utf-8';
body{overflow: hidden;min-width: 1200px;background-color: #000;}

/*loading*/
.cover{position: fixed;z-index: 3000;top: 0;left: 0;width: 100%;height: 100%;background-image: url(../img/begin.jpg);background-repeat: no-repeat;background-size: 100% 100%;}
.slogan,.logo-w{text-align: center;}
.bar{width: 0;height: 3px;background-color: #f7f3f0;}
.loading{position: relative;}
span.percent{position: absolute;bottom: -12px;left: 0;color: #f7f3f0;font-size: 20px;}



.wraper{position: relative;top: 0;}
.track{position: absolute;top: 490px;left: 0;}
/*index*/
#index{position: absolute;z-index: 2;width: 1920px;height: 903px;top: 0;left: 188px;}
.index-con{position: absolute;z-index: 100;top: 172px;left: 50%;margin-left: -253px;border-bottom: 317px solid transparent;width: 507px;height: 586px;background: url(../img/m_bg1.png) no-repeat;}
.yinlian{position: absolute;z-index: 200;margin-top: 200px;margin-left: 155px;width: 600px;}
h1{font-family: myFont;font-size: 99px;font-weight: normal;}
.systom{margin-top: 16px;font-size: 29px;letter-spacing: 4px;}
.yinlian-good{opacity: 0;filter: Alpha(opacity=0);position: absolute;z-index: 200;bottom: -470px;left: -85px;width: 775px;}
.yinlian-good span{display: inline-block;line-height: 25px;background: #000;padding: 0 5px;margin-top: 5px;}

/*funcs*/
#funcs{position: absolute;z-index: 2;left: -825px;top: 1435px;width: 1920px;height: 2000px;}
.funcs-w{position: absolute;left: 50%;top: 40px;margin-left: -594px;width: 1188px;height: 1371px;background-image: url('../img/m_bg2.png');}
.funcs-con{padding: 70px 100px 0;margin-top: 50px;height: 1050px;}
.funcs-title{padding: 25px 0 18px 0;}
h2.th2{font-size: 50px;font-family: myFont;font-weight: normal;}
.e{font-size: 20px;font-family: myFont;}
.funcs-ul{width: 988px;background-color: rgba(0,0,0,0.7);}
@media \0screen\,screen\9{
	.funcs-ul{background-color: #000;filter: Alpha(opacity=70);position: static;}
	.funcs-ul li{position: relative;}
}
.funcs-ul li{float: left;width: 246px;text-align: center;border-right: 1px solid rgba(255,255,255,0.15);border-bottom: 1px solid rgba(255,255,255,0.15);}
.funcs-ul li.r{border-right: none;}
.funcs-ul li.b{border-bottom: none;}
@media \0screen\,screen\9{
	.funcs-ul li{border-right: 1px solid #4f454b;border-bottom: 1px solid #4f454b;}
}
.funcs-ul a{display: block;padding: 40px 0 30px 0;}
.func-logo{height: 195px;line-height: 195px;}
.funcs-ul p.func-name{margin-top: 16px;}

/*innolvation*/
#innovation{position: absolute;z-index: 2;top: 2525px;left: -600px;width: 1920px;opacity: 0;filter: Alpha(opacity=0);}
.innovation-con{position: relative;left: 50%;margin-left: -595px;margin-bottom: 240px;width: 1190px;}
.innovation-title{margin-top: 125px;margin-left: 45px;}
.innovation-main{margin-top: 30px;width: 100%;background-color: rgba(0,0,0,0.7);}
@media \0screen\,screen\9{
	.innovation-main{background-color: #000;filter: Alpha(opacity=70);position: static;}
	.innovation-main .tabs{position: relative;}
}
.tabs{float: left;width: 33%;}
.tabs-ul li{padding: 25px 0;border-right: 1px solid rgba(255,255,255,0.15);border-bottom: 1px solid rgba(255,255,255,0.15);cursor: pointer;}
.tab-last{border-bottom: none!important;}
@media \0screen\,screen\9{
	.tabs-ul li{border-right: 1px solid #605a63;border-bottom: 1px solid #605a63;}
}
.tab-con{padding-left: 47px;}
.tab-t{font-size: 20px;}
.tab-c{margin-top: 10px;font-size: 12px;line-height: 20px;}
.tab-now{border-right: none!important;color: #2bb6ff;cursor: default!important;}
.tab-now .tab-con{border-left: 5px solid #2bb6ff;padding-left: 42px;}
table td{border-right: 1px solid #605a63;border-bottom: 1px solid #605a63;height: 80px;width: 150px;}
table td.td-top{border-top: 1px solid #605a63;}
table td.kong,.table-data-name{border-bottom: none;height: 32px!important;}
table td.kong{border-right: none;}
.staff-td,.table-data-name{position: relative;width: 25px!important;}
.staff-td span{position: absolute;right: 30px;top: -8px;}
.table-data-name span{position: absolute;right: -50px;top: -30px;display: inline-block;width: 80px;}
.zero{top: 73px!important;}
.tab-detail{position: relative;margin-left: 483px;padding-top: 90px;}
.column-ul{position: absolute;width: 100%;bottom: 0;left: 26px;}
.column-ul li{position: absolute;bottom: -60px;float: left;width: 151px;text-align: center;}
.column-ul li span.data{visibility: hidden;position: absolute;top: -45px;left: 68px;display: inline-block;width: 54px;height: 38px;text-align: center;line-height: 30px;background-image: url(../img/pao_bg.png);}
span.data.color-b{color: #0f98e7;}
span.data.color-g{color: #b1db4c;}
.column-ul .zhu{width: 5px;margin: 0 auto;}
.blue{background-color: #0f98e7;height: 0px;}
.green{background-color: #b1db4c;height: 0px;}
.column-t{font-size: 15px;line-height: 60px;}

/*version*/
#version{position: absolute;z-index: 2;top: 2650px;left: 1918px;width: 1920px;}
.version-con{position: relative;left: 100%;margin-left: -605px;bottom: -600px;opacity: 0;filter: Alpha(opacity=0);}
.version-main{padding-top: 40px;margin-left: 10px;}
.version-l,.version-r{position: relative;float: left;}
.version-l{margin-right: 82px;}
.verlbg-k,.verrbg-k{border: 1px solid #d5c7d0;height: 464px;}
.verlbg-k{width: 389px;}
.verrbg-k{width: 725px;}
.verl-con,.verr-con{position: absolute;padding: 35px 32px;height: 394px;top: -10px;left: -10px;background-color: rgba(0,0,0,0.39);}
.verl-con{width: 325px;}
.verr-con{width: 663px;}
.professional,.enterprise{position: absolute;top: 0;right: 0;}
.verl-t,.verr-t{padding-bottom: 12px;border-bottom: 1px solid #d5c7d0;}
h3.ban{font-size: 25px;}
.verl-tc,.verr-tc{margin-top: 20px;font-size: 12px;line-height: 20px;}
.bao{font-size: 18px;padding-top: 10px;}
.verl-bc,.verr-bc{margin-top: 12px;}
.verl-bc-ul li,.verr-bc-ul li{position: relative;float: left;margin-right: 5px;margin-bottom: 5px;width: 102px;height: 106px;background-color: rgba(0,0,0,0.6);text-align: center;cursor: pointer;}
.gray{line-height: 106px;}
.lignt{display: none;position: absolute;top: 50%;left: 50%;height: 0;width: 0;border: 2px solid #fff;line-height: 102px;}
.lignt p{display: none;}
.lignt-big{background-image: url(../img/func_bg.jpg);background-repeat: no-repeat;background-size: 100% 100%;}
.verl3,.verl6{margin-right: 0!important;}
@media \0screen\,screen\9{
	.verl-con,.verr-con{background-color: #000;filter: Alpha(opacity=39);}
	.verl-bc-ul li,.verr-bc-ul li{background-color: #000;filter: Alpha(opacity=60);position: static;}
	.verl-t,.verl-b,.verr-t,.verr-b,.gray,.light{position: relative;}
}

/*contact*/
#contact{position: absolute;z-index: 2;width: 1920px;height: 1200px;top: 1105px;left: 3080px;padding-bottom: 50px;opacity: 0;filter: Alpha(opacity=0);}
.contact-con{position: relative;left: 50%;margin-left: -445px;margin-top: 42px;width: 890px;}
.contact-top{height: 500px;}
.contact-tl{float: left;padding-right: 25px;}
.wh-office{margin-top: 15px;margin-left: 70px;}
.contact-tr{position: relative;float: left;padding-left: 45px;padding-top: 75px;}
.pic-bg{width: 282px;height: 282px;border: 1px solid #fff;}
.wh-pic{position: relative;}
.whpic{position: absolute;z-index: 100;top: 15px;left: -15px;}
.ph-addr{position: absolute;z-index: 200;top: 45px;left: 155px;}
.wuhan-text{padding-left: 60px;}
.pa-w{margin-top: 30px;width: 350px;font-size: 18px;}
.pa-w p{padding-left: 23px;background-color: rgba(0,0,0,0.5);line-height: 26px;margin-top: 15px;}
.map{position: absolute;z-index: 200;bottom: -140px;right: -325px;}
.contact-bottom{margin-top: 50px;padding: 20px;width: 890px;background-color: rgba(0,0,0,0.6);}
@media \0screen\,screen\9{
	.contact-bottom{background-color: #000;filter: Alpha(opacity=60);position: static;}
	.contact-bottom .ul{position: relative;}
}
.news-ul li{float: left;width: 404px;padding: 17px;}
.news-ul li a{display: block;}
.news-ul li a:hover{text-decoration: underline;}
.news-one{border-right: 1px solid  rgba(255,255,255,0.15);border-bottom: 1px solid  rgba(255,255,255,0.15);}
.news-two{border-bottom: 1px solid  rgba(255,255,255,0.15);}
.news-three{border-right: 1px solid  rgba(255,255,255,0.15);}
@media \0screen\,screen\9{
	.news-one{border-right: 1px solid #765755;border-bottom: 1px solid #765755;}
	.news-two{border-bottom: 1px solid #765755;}
	.news-three{border-right: 1px solid #765755;}
}
.news-date{float: left;padding: 10px 0;width: 90px;text-align: center;font-size: 25px;color: #8b8b8b;background-color: rgba(0,0,0,0.7);}
@media \0screen\,screen\9{
	.news-date{background-color: #000;filter: Alpha(opacity=70);position: static;}
	.news-date .span{position: relative;}
}
.news-con{margin-left: 90px;padding-left: 20px;padding-top: 6px;}
.news-t{font-size: 18px;line-height: 32px;font-weight: normal;}
.news-m{font-size: 12px;color: #b3b3b3;line-height: 20px;}
.wx-w{position: relative;margin-top: 25px;}
.wx{display: inline-block;padding: 0 20px;border: 2px solid #fff;line-height: 30px;font-size: 15px;}
.qrcode{display: none;position: absolute;left: 0px;top: -208px;width: 209px;}

/*download*/
.download{position: absolute;left: 2550px;top: 0;padding-top: 160px;padding-bottom: 50px;}
.download-con{position: relative;left: 100%;margin-left: -483px;width: 966px;opacity: 0;filter: Alpha(opacity=0);}
.download-main{margin-top: 30px;background-image: url(../img/load_bg.png);background-repeat: no-repeat;background-position: bottom right;}
.load-ul li{position: relative;float: left;border: 2px solid #fff;margin-right: 35px;background-color: rgba(0,0,0,0.25);}
.loadli-t{position: relative;padding: 20px;}
.load-name{font-size: 25px;}
.dian-w{margin-top: 8px;}
.dian{font-size: 12px;text-decoration: underline;}
.load-btnw{margin-top: 8px;margin-bottom: 40px;}
.load-btn{display: inline-block;width: 110px;background-color: #fff;text-align: center;line-height: 38px;}
.load-btn1{color: #717195;}
.load-btn2{color: #8c5769;}
.load-btn3{color: #c86771;}
.loadli-b{position: absolute;width: 100%;bottom: 0;left: 0;padding: 4px 0;background-color: #fff;}
.loadli-b p{padding-left: 12px;line-height: 20px;color: #000;}
.loadli-b p span{padding-left: 8px;}
.download-b{margin-top: 50px;padding-bottom: 212px;}
.config-d{margin-top: 15px;font-size: 12px;}
.config-d div{margin-bottom: 10px;}
.config-d div p.config-d1{float: left;width: 135px;background-color: rgba(0,0,0,0.7);line-height: 15px;height: 15px;}
.config-d div p.config-d2{float: left;background-color: rgba(0,0,0,0.7);line-height: 15px;height: 15px;}
@media \0screen\,screen\9{
	.load-ul li{background-color: #000;filter: Alpha(opacity=25);}
	.config-d div p{background-color: #000;filter: Alpha(opacity=70);position: static;}
	.config-d div p span{position: relative;}
}

